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Удаление макросов / 5 сообщений из 5, страница 1 из 1
06.12.2006, 09:29
    #34179380
boka
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ление макросов
Доброе время суток!!! Помогите мне с решение одного вопроса. Вообщем надо, написать процедуру которая бы удаляла макросы в других листах Excel.
...
Рейтинг: 0 / 0
06.12.2006, 11:39
    #34179803
orunbek
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ление макросов
Звонок другу: объект VBE
...
Рейтинг: 0 / 0
06.12.2006, 11:47
    #34179837
PA
PA
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ление макросов
...
Рейтинг: 0 / 0
06.12.2006, 20:42
    #34181621
VladConn
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ление макросов
В каких других?
...
Рейтинг: 0 / 0
07.12.2006, 08:43
    #34182071
sergeyvg
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Удаление макросов
пример удалений

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
Sub DelVB()
Dim VBR As Variant, VBC As Variant
  With ThisWorkbook.VBProject
    For Each VBR In .References
      On Error Resume Next
      .References.Remove VBR
      On Error GoTo  0 
    Next VBR
  End With
  With ThisWorkbook.VBProject
    For Each VBC In .VBComponents
      If VBC.Type =  100  Then
        Call VBC.CodeModule.DeleteLines( 1 , VBC.CodeModule.CountOfLines)
      Else
        .VBComponents.Remove VBC
      End If
    Next VBC
  End With
End Sub
...
Рейтинг: 0 / 0
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Удаление макросов / 5 сообщений из 5,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]